Fall Festival Fun Facts:
- We sold 3,105 potatoes in 2005, an increase of 13%
over 2004's total of 2,755
- That's a potato every 83 seconds for the entire week!
- On Saturday, we averaged a potato every 67 seconds.
- We sold out on Thursday, Friday, and Saturday nights.
